Those Assuming New Hampshire Is a True Zero-Tax State
Given New Hampshire's real, current 8.5% Meals & Rooms Tax and its genuinely high statewide property tax burden (commonly ranked top 3-4 nationally), movers assuming New Hampshire carries no meaningful tax burden in any category should research the fuller picture disclosed on the taxes topic page before relying only on the 'no income tax, no sales tax' headline.
Those Needing Extensive Local Commercial Air Access
Given Portsmouth International Airport at Pease's genuinely limited route network (2 airlines, ~6 destinations, ~14 weekly flights as of this research pass), movers who fly frequently and want extensive nonstop options from a local airport should weigh this real, disclosed limitation, given the need to rely on Boston Logan or Manchester-Boston Regional Airport for broader connectivity.
